Grid analysis Claude AI
At 04:00 on a July night, Germany's grid draws 44.6 GW against only 27.8 GW of domestic generation, requiring approximately 16.8 GW of net imports. Brown coal leads the generation stack at 8.6 GW, followed by natural gas at 5.4 GW, onshore wind at 4.8 GW, and biomass at 3.8 GW; hard coal contributes 3.5 GW. With solar unavailable and onshore wind producing modestly at 4.8 GW in light 6.3 km/h winds, the renewable share sits at 37%, and thermal plants are running at high utilisation to cover baseload. The day-ahead price of 138.3 EUR/MWh is elevated, consistent with the heavy reliance on imports and high marginal-cost fossil dispatch during a period of limited renewable availability.
